The USA South Atlantic Conference has released its men's and women's cross country pre-championship poll.
The 2025 championship races will be held Saturday, Nov. 1, at Pfeiffer University in Meisenheimer, N.C. The women's race begins at 10 a.m., followed by the men's race at 11 a.m.
The Mary Baldwin Fighting Squirrels were ranked fifth out of seven teams. Junior
Daniel Diaczyszyn will look to improve on his 33:32.5 finish from last year's championship. Also competing for the men's team will be seniors Tristan Bannasch,
Brandon Jones and David Schultz, juniors
Micah Ahearn-Wood and Caleb Smith and freshman
Tajee Groomes
On the women's side, Mary Baldwin will not field enough runners to record a team score, but sophomore Nicky Black will look to defend her title as USA South Atlantic champion. In 2024, Black ran 23:17.0 to win the individual championship, earning Runner of the Year, Rookie of the Year, and All-Conference First Team honors.
